New York-bound American Airlines plane with 100 people on board diverts to Ireland because of a 'battery discharge'

Aggiunto
 
The Boeing 777 was 90 minutes into its seven-hour journey to New York JFK Airport and made a safe landing at Shannon. It had departed Heathrow at 8.40pm, landing in Ireland at 10.10pm. The crew had advised controllers they had an issue with a 'battery discharging' and had been advised to divert to the nearest airport, reported the Clare Herald. (www.dailymail.co.uk) Altro...
